    Existence of periodic solutions for the class of equations with two deviating arguments of the form \[ x''(t)+f(x'(t))+g_1(t,x(t-{\tau}_1(t)))+g_2(t,x(t-{\tau}_2(t)))=p(t) \] is investigated. The main tools used by the authors are: the continuation theorem of the coincidence degree, a priori estimates, and differential inequalities, thus improving and generalizing previous results.
